- 2003556250 abstract "Biographical sketch of Walt Whitman, American poet, journalist, and essayist. Provides information on his early employment in the printing trade; then he moved on to teaching to journalism and to working at the paymaster's office during the Civil War. Discusses his experimenting with a new form of poetry, which resulted in the publication of his most famous poetical work, Leaves of grass.".
